Across TCGA patient cohorts, POLR1C protein abundance is significantly associated with the RNA expression of many other genes, with 16,260 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ible POLR1C-associated genes across cancer lineages are FLI1, FBL, and XPO5. Each is linked with POLR1C in more than 6 cancer types. Because this analysis shows association rather than direction, both POLR1C-to-partner and partner-to-POLR1C results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, POLR1C versus FLI1 in BRCA, with a Pearson correlation of -0.37.
